What happens
An increased risk of bleeding
Interaction Deep Dive
Concomitant use of low-molecular-weight heparins (LMWH) or heparinoids with NSAIDs may increase the risk of major bleeding events, including epidural or spinal hematomas in patients who are receiving neuraxial anesthesia or undergoing spinal puncture. Discontinuation of an NSAID prior to initiation of LMWH therapy is recommended when possible2. If concomitant use of an LMWH and an NSAID is required, use extreme caution and closely monitor the patient for signs and symptoms of bleeding 1.
Why it happens (mechanism)
Decreased platelet function; decreased coagulation
Literature reports
4 reports — tap to read
a) A 60-year-old female patient taking aspirin, naproxen, nifedipine, captopril, cimetidine, and potassium supplements was scheduled for ambulatory arthroscopic lateral meniscectomy. Ninety minutes prior to the initiation of epidural anesthesia, she received 30 mg of a low-molecular-weight heparin. The surgical procedure was uneventful, and she was discharged home with full motor and sensory function. Approximately 2 hours later, she began to experience excruciating lumbar back pain and returned to the hospital 90 minutes later. By this time, she had lost motor function of her lower extremities. Computerized tomography revealed an epidural hematoma, which was subsequently removed during emergency surgery. The patient regained full motor and sensory function by the second postoperative day. Although aspirin, NSAIDs, and low-molecular-weight heparin are all considered safe when administered alone prior to neuraxial block, it was felt that the combination of all 3 agents in this patient resulted in the development of the epidural hematoma 3.
b) Sixty patients undergoing total hip replacement surgery were randomized into 2 groups to determine whether enoxaparin and ketorolac used simultaneously can result in excessive postoperative bleeding. Prior NSAID therapy was discontinued 4 weeks before surgery. All patients received enoxaparin 40 mg subcutaneously 12 hours prior to surgery and then once daily for 10 days. Twenty-six patients also received ketorolac 30 mg intramuscularly on induction of anesthesia and then 30 mg once daily for 4 days. The other 34 patients received enoxaparin and opioid and acetaminophen analgesia. There were no significant differences between groups for intraoperative blood loss, postoperative drainage, transfusion requirements, wound oozing, bruising, and leg swelling. Also, no patients developed a clinically detectable gastrointestinal hemorrhage. The authors suggested that the risk of increased bleeding due to concomitant administration of a low-molecular-weight heparin and an NSAID is low, provided that the dose of the NSAID is modest 4.
c) A retrospective study of patients given enoxaparin in hip replacement surgery found significantly higher perioperative blood loss and increased use of blood transfusions in the group of patients who used preoperative NSAIDs compared with the group who did not use NSAIDs prior to surgery. No difference was found in the 2 groups comparing postoperative blood loss 5.
d) Twenty-four healthy male volunteers between the ages of 18 and 55 years were given all 4 combinations of ketorolac/placebo and dalteparin/placebo in a double-blind, placebo-controlled, randomized, crossover study designed to assess the hemostatic interaction between ketorolac and dalteparin. Ketorolac inhibited platelet aggregation in both whole blood and platelet-rich plasma and consequently prolonged the skin bleeding time. Although in range with normal population, there was a significant increase in levels of antifactor Xa and prolongation in the activated partial thromboplastin time after dalteparin administration. There was an interaction between ketorolac and dalteparin to prolong bleeding time, but dalteparin alone had no effect on bleeding time. There exists the possibility of hemorrhagic complications developing perioperatively when dalteparin and ketorolac are administered together 6.

How serious is the Meloxicam and Dalteparin interaction?
It is rated major. Potentially serious — often needs a change or close monitoring.
How quickly could this interaction happen?
The documented onset is "unspecified". The timing of this interaction is not well characterized.
How strong is the evidence for this interaction?
The evidence is graded "probable". Good supporting evidence, though not definitively proven.
